What to Expect

This East Africa safari moves through the heavyweights of Kenya and Tanzania, linking one iconic landscape to the next. You’ll begin in Kenya’s highlands, then head for the Maasai Mara, where the seasonal Great Migration redraws the plains and predators shadow the herds.

From there, you’ll continue to Lake Nakuru with flamingos blushing the shoreline, before travelling to Amboseli National Park for wildlife encounters framed by Kilimanjaro’s snow-capped silhouette.

Next, you’ll cross into Tanzania and journey through the Serengeti, a vast savannah alive with movement, before descending into the Ngorongoro Crater, where wildlife gathers in dense concentrations inside an ancient caldera. The journey ends in Tarangire National Park, its ancient baobabs standing guard over some of Africa’s largest elephant herds. It’s more than a Big 5 safari – it’s East Africa, unfiltered.
